Crawlspace waterproofing services involve methods and installations design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els beneath a building. This process typically includes sealing any entry points for water, installing vapor barriers, and sometimes implementing drainage systems or sump pumps.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ment in the crawlspace, which can help protect the foundation and structural integrity of the property. Proper waterproofing can also reduce humidity levels, preventing issues related to mold, mildew, and wood rot.
Addressing water problems in crawlspaces can resolve a variety of related issues within a property. Excess moisture often leads to mold growth, which can compromise indoor air quality and pose health risks. Water infiltration can also cause wood framing to weaken or decay, leading to costly repairs and potential foundation problems over time. By effectively waterproofing the crawlspace, property owners can mitigate these risks, maintain a healthier indoor environment, and preserve the structural stability of the building.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Richmond,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Waterproofing - The cost for standard crawlspace waterproofing typ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000. This includes sealing cracks, installing sump pumps, and basic drainage systems in Richmond, KY area homes.
Advanced Waterproofing - More comprehensive services involving interior and exterior waterproofing can cost between $5,000 and $15,000. These projects may include foundation excavation, vapor barriers, and extensive drainage solutions.
Additional Repairs - Repairing or replacing existing waterproofing systems often adds $500 to $3,000 to the total cost. Expenses vary based on the extent of damage and the size of the crawlspace.
Inspection and Consultation - A professional crawlspace assessment typically costs $150 to $400. This fee covers evaluation of moisture issues, foundation condition, and recommended waterproofing measures in the local area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
